Window hinges come in various types, each serving particular functions. The most common types consist of:Type of HingeDescriptionCommon UseStandardBasic hinge utilized in the majority of windowsStandard casement windowsPivotAllows the window to pivot in placeTilt-and-turn windowsConstantA long hinge that runs the whole length of the windowLarger or much heavier windowsConcealedHinges that are concealed for aesthetic reasonsModern windowsHinges operate to protect the window frame while enabling it to open and close efficiently. When these hinges become damaged or rusted, they can jeopardize the entire window's stability, permitting drafts, water leakages, and bugs to enter your home.Common Window Hinge IssuesKnowing the issues that can emerge with window hinges is the very first action in comprehending the need for professional repair services. Some common problems include:Rust and Corrosion: Exposure to components can result in rust, which weakens hinges with time.Misalignment: Hinges can come out of positioning, avoiding windows from opening or closing effectively.Worn-Out Hardware: Screws and other elements may use down, causing instability.Physical Damage: Accidental effects or heavy loads can flex or break hinges.ConcernDescriptionInfluence on WindowRust and CorrosionDegeneration of metal due to moisture direct exposureTrouble in function, potential leakagesMisalignmentHinges no longer lined up properlyWindows might not close securelyWorn-Out HardwareElements lose functionality due to wearMay cause windows to droop or end up being loosePhysical DamageDamage from effect or excessive forceCan cause overall hinge failureWhy Seek Window Hinge Repair Experts?Getting the help of window hinge repair experts makes sure that the problems are resolved properly and without delay. How Do I Know If My Window Hinges Need Repair?Try to find indications such as problem opening or closing windows, visual rust, or visible gaps when the window is closed. If you hear uncommon noises, it's also a good indicator.2. Are There Preventative Measures I Can Take?Routine maintenance, such as lubricating hinges and looking for rust, can assist prolong hinge life. Keeping windows tidy and guaranteeing appropriate drain can likewise avoid damage.Window hinges might seem little, but they are vital for keeping the functionality and security of your windows.
